What Does Natuzzi Offer and What Do Customers Expect?
Natuzzi S.p.A. offers sofas, armchairs, beds, and accessories, with a strong focus on leather and fabric upholstery. Customers expect Natuzzi furniture to deliver Italian design, comfort, and the same premium finish wherever they shop.
Natuzzi brand promise is simple: the product in the showroom should match the product at delivery. That means visual consistency, durable materials, and service that protects the luxury furniture brand image.
In practice, Natuzzi company has to keep Natuzzi product quality standards steady across Natuzzi retail experience, franchises, and multi-brand retail. If the piece feels different at home, trust drops fast.

How Does Natuzzi Make Money Without Diluting Trust?
Natuzzi S.p.A. makes money by selling Natuzzi furniture through owned stores, franchised outlets, and multi-brand retailers, so pricing and channel control shape trust. If Natuzzi leather sofas, Natuzzi sofas and sectionals, and Natuzzi collections are sold at clear price points with tight product quality standards, the Natuzzi brand promise feels fair; heavy discounting or channel overlap can make the Natuzzi company feel less premium.
| Revenue Element | How It Affects Trust | Why It Matters |
|---|---|---|
| Direct store sales | Supports the Natuzzi retail experience when the brand controls service, display, and pricing. | Owned channels help protect Natuzzi brand identity and positioning. |
| Franchised outlets | Works when partners follow Natuzzi brand values and keep assortment tight. | Consistent execution keeps Natuzzi furniture quality easy to read for buyers. |
| Multi-brand retail | Can build reach, but too much discounting can weaken trust in Natuzzi design philosophy. | Selective placement helps keep Natuzzi luxury furniture brand cues intact. |
The most trust-sensitive revenue choice is discounting across channels.
